Obituary

John Joseph Hawkins, age 29, of Dawson Way, Clearfield, passed away Thursday, October 19, 2017, at the U.K. Medical Center in Lexington. He was born June 16, 1988, in Watkins Glen, New York, a son of Patricia Clugstone Hunt of New Port Richey, Florida, and the late Jay Bishop Hawkins. In addition to his mother, John is also survived by two sisters, Amanda Bratcher of Elizabethtown and Jennifer Hunt of Russellville; one brother, Stephen Hawkins of Hodgenville; three nieces, Raiven Elexes Bratcher, Lainey Nikole Bratcher and Emma-Grace Devers; two nephews, Austyn Michael Jay Bratcher and Taylor Aubrey; extended family; and friends. John was an active member of the Owingsville Ward of the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ints. He was a Children's Services Service Coordinator for Comprehend, Inc. He cared deeply about supporting youth and pursuing education. John completed a Bachelor of Arts degree at the University of Virginia's College at Wise and was working towards a Master of Arts degree at Morehead State University. John was proud to call Morehead home and had a wide range of interests including reading and a love of cats. He especially loved interacting with friends. His family and friends will miss his laughter and friendly banter. Funeral services will be conducted at 11 a.m. Monday, October 23, 2017, at Northcutt & Son Memorial Chapel with Bishop Jason Purdy presiding. Burial will follow in Brown Cemetery. Pallbearers: Stephen Hawkins, Michael Bratcher, Taylor Aubrey, Charlie Tackett, Kris Watson, and Tyson Arnold Visitation will be 6 p.m. to 8 p.m. Sunday, October 22, 2017, at Northcutt & Son Home for Funerals in Morehead.
